BGB man injured by smugglers

Wednesday, 26 October 2011


JHENIDAH, Oct 25 (UNB): A member of Border Guard Bangladesh (BGB) was critically injured allegedly by smugglers along Baghadanga frontier in Maheshpur Upazila Tuesday noon. The injured was identified as Lance Nayek Ohidul Islam of BGB intelligence branch. Lt Col Sultan Ahmed, commanding officer of BGB-35 battalion, said Ohid challenged some people who were moving along the border suspiciously at around 12.00 noon. At one stage, the smugglers chopped him indiscriminately, leaving him severely injured.
